Packet Loss w/bge & BCM5703 on Dell PE2650

	I've isolated a problem which appears to be a bug causing packet loss
with FreeBSD 6.0 and later on the Dell PowerEdge 2650 servers and the
integrated Broadcom BCM5703 NICs. I thought it was the server at first
but I did a clean install of FreeBSD 6.2-RELEASE on another 2650 and see
the same issue. This issue did not exist in FreeBSD 5.3 or 4.11. Going
from FreeBSD 5.3 to 6.0 is when this problem was introduced. I also
installed FreeBSD 6.2-RELEASE on a Dell PowerEdge 2950 and don't see any
loss at all. This also uses the bge driver but it has a newer chipset,
specifically the BCM5708 vs the problem I'm having with the BCM5703 on
the 2650. For my tests I am running extended pings from a Cisco router
on the same subnet. I have tuned net.inet.icmp.icmplim to -1 to disable
ICMP rate limiting. The packet loss doesn't appear to follow any
particular pattern and is generally low, but still there.
